What Is an Immigration Bond
An immigration bond is a monetary guarantee that allows a incarcerated immigrant to be freed from ICE detention while their immigration proceeding proceeds through the courts. Analogous to bail in the criminal justice system, an immigration bond assures that the individual will show up at all planned immigration court hearings. There are two key kinds of immigration bonds: delivery bonds and voluntary departure bonds. A delivery bond enables the detained individual to be freed so they can spend time with their family and speak with their attorney while awaiting their court date. A voluntary departure bond permits the person to leave the nation of their own accord by a predetermined timeframe, with the bond total given back upon departure.
The amount of an immigration bond can vary considerably, often spanning from $1,500 to $25,000 or higher, contingent upon the specifics of the situation. Factors like the individual’s criminal record, risk of flight, links to the local community, and immigration status all influence the bond total determined by an immigration court judge. An legal representative has the ability to also identify upfront whether a incarcerated person is actually qualified for bond — a critical preliminary step that families regularly neglect. Specific immigration infractions automatically disqualify an individual from bond eligibility, such as aggravated felony convictions and terrorism-related charges. Without this information, loved ones may spend limited time and money seeking a bond hearing that was never a feasible path. How an Attorney Can Reduce Bond Amounts
In a lot of cases, the first bond figure set by ICE is unreasonably high, putting an enormous financial burden on families who are currently struggling. An immigration bond attorney can seek a bond redetermination proceeding before an immigration court judge to argue for a lower bond figure. During this proceeding, the lawyer presents proof and legal reasoning to show that a reduced bond is warranted given the person’s situation.
This process requires careful preparation and a deep knowledge of what immigration judges evaluate when establishing bond amounts. Attorneys understand how to present arguments effectively, highlight favorable circumstances, and counter any arguments made by the government about risk of flight or danger to the society. Who is eligible to receive an immigration bond in South Gate, CA?
Not all detained individuals are eligible for an immigration bond. Eligibility hinges on a number of factors, including the type of the immigration charges, criminal history, and whether the detainee presents a threat to the community or a flight risk. Persons under mandatory detention as a result of certain criminal convictions or security concerns may not be granted a bond. What happens if the immigration bond conditions are not met in South Gate, CA?
If the party freed on an immigration bond does not show up at their appointed immigration court proceedings or breaches the requirements of their freedom, the bond will be lost, indicating the complete bond total will not be given back to the individual who paid it. Additionally, the held person may be at risk of re-arrest, and their inability to comply can adversely influence the result of their immigration matter.
